Skip to main content
Top

2018 | OriginalPaper | Chapter

BiAgent-Based Model for IoT Applications

Case of a Collision Avoidance System

Authors : Souad Marir, Roumeissa Kitouni, Zakaria Benzadri, Faiza Belala

Published in: Service-Oriented Computing – ICSOC 2017 Workshops

Publisher: Springer International Publishing

Activate our intelligent search to find suitable subject content or patents.

search-config
loading …

Abstract

The Internet of Things (IoT) consists in connecting every aspect of daily and professional life to a common infrastructure, in order to improve considerably the efficiency of otherwise unthinking objects. The huge scale on which they operate, as well as the lack of adequate standards and infrastructures makes the development of IoT applications a task of gradually growing complexity. The objective of this work is to define a formal model with BiAgents (Bigraphical Agents) for IoT applications, based on a suggested generic multi-layered architecture. We show how bigraphs support the structural aspects modelisation of these applications while the agents specify their analytical and decisional aspects. We proceed then to the edition and execution of our model using the bigraph implementation tool (RCTool4Bigraphs), and through the exploitation of its model-checker, we formally verify its most critical property. As a practical example, we study the case of a Collision Avoidance System.

Dont have a licence yet? Then find out more about our products and how to get one now:

Springer Professional "Wirtschaft+Technik"

Online-Abonnement

Mit Springer Professional "Wirtschaft+Technik" erhalten Sie Zugriff auf:

  • über 102.000 Bücher
  • über 537 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Maschinenbau + Werkstoffe
  • Versicherung + Risiko

Jetzt Wissensvorsprung sichern!

Springer Professional "Technik"

Online-Abonnement

Mit Springer Professional "Technik"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 390 Zeitschriften

aus folgenden Fachgebieten:

  • Automobil + Motoren
  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Elektrotechnik + Elektronik
  • Energie + Nachhaltigkeit
  • Maschinenbau + Werkstoffe




 

Jetzt Wissensvorsprung sichern!

Springer Professional "Wirtschaft"

Online-Abonnement

Mit Springer Professional "Wirtschaft" erhalten Sie Zugriff auf:

  • über 67.000 Bücher
  • über 340 Zeitschriften

aus folgenden Fachgebieten:

  • Bauwesen + Immobilien
  • Business IT + Informatik
  • Finance + Banking
  • Management + Führung
  • Marketing + Vertrieb
  • Versicherung + Risiko




Jetzt Wissensvorsprung sichern!

Footnotes
1
A number of ports.
 
Literature
1.
go back to reference do Nascimento, N.M.: Fiot: an agent-based framework for self-adaptive and self-organizing applications based on the internet of things. Inf. Sci. 378, 161–176 (2017)CrossRef do Nascimento, N.M.: Fiot: an agent-based framework for self-adaptive and self-organizing applications based on the internet of things. Inf. Sci. 378, 161–176 (2017)CrossRef
2.
go back to reference Milner, R.: The Space and Motion of Communicating Agents. Cambridge University Press, Cambridge (2009)CrossRef Milner, R.: The Space and Motion of Communicating Agents. Cambridge University Press, Cambridge (2009)CrossRef
3.
go back to reference Pereira, E., Kirsch, C., Sengupta, R.: Biagents-a bigraphical agent model for structure-aware computation. Cyber-Physical Cloud Computing Working Papers, CPCC Berkeley (2012) Pereira, E., Kirsch, C., Sengupta, R.: Biagents-a bigraphical agent model for structure-aware computation. Cyber-Physical Cloud Computing Working Papers, CPCC Berkeley (2012)
4.
go back to reference Perrone, G.: Domain-Specific Modelling Languages in Bigraphs. Ph.D. thesis, IT University of Copenhagen Copenhagen, Denmark (2013) Perrone, G.: Domain-Specific Modelling Languages in Bigraphs. Ph.D. thesis, IT University of Copenhagen Copenhagen, Denmark (2013)
6.
go back to reference Gubbi, J., Buyya, R., Marusic, S., Palaniswami, M.: Internet of things (IoT): a vision, architectural elements, and future directions. Future Gener. Comput. Syst. 29(7), 1645–1660 (2013)CrossRef Gubbi, J., Buyya, R., Marusic, S., Palaniswami, M.: Internet of things (IoT): a vision, architectural elements, and future directions. Future Gener. Comput. Syst. 29(7), 1645–1660 (2013)CrossRef
7.
go back to reference Patel, K., Patel, S.: Internet of Things-IOT: definition, characteristics, architecture, enabling technologies. application & future challenges. IJESC 103, 62–84 (2016) Patel, K., Patel, S.: Internet of Things-IOT: definition, characteristics, architecture, enabling technologies. application & future challenges. IJESC 103, 62–84 (2016)
8.
go back to reference Vermesan, O., Friess, P.: Internet of Things - From Research and Innovation to Market Deployment. River Publishers, Aalborg (2014) Vermesan, O., Friess, P.: Internet of Things - From Research and Innovation to Market Deployment. River Publishers, Aalborg (2014)
9.
go back to reference Advanced Driver Assistance Systems (ADAS) — TOSHIBA Storage & Electronic Devices Solutions Company (2017) Advanced Driver Assistance Systems (ADAS) — TOSHIBA Storage & Electronic Devices Solutions Company (2017)
10.
go back to reference Marir, S., Kitouni, R.: Combinaison des agents et des bigraphes pour la modélisation des applications iot. Master’s thesis, Université Constantine 2 Abdelhamid Mehri (2017) Marir, S., Kitouni, R.: Combinaison des agents et des bigraphes pour la modélisation des applications iot. Master’s thesis, Université Constantine 2 Abdelhamid Mehri (2017)
11.
go back to reference Benzadri, Z.: Spécification et Vérification Formelle des Systèmes Cloud. Thesis, Université Constantine 2 - Abdelhamid Mehri, October 2016 Benzadri, Z.: Spécification et Vérification Formelle des Systèmes Cloud. Thesis, Université Constantine 2 - Abdelhamid Mehri, October 2016
12.
go back to reference Benzadri, Z., Bouanaka, C., Belala, F.: Big-CAF: a bigraphical-generic cloud architecture framework. Int. J. Grid Utility Comput. 8, 222–240 (2016)CrossRef Benzadri, Z., Bouanaka, C., Belala, F.: Big-CAF: a bigraphical-generic cloud architecture framework. Int. J. Grid Utility Comput. 8, 222–240 (2016)CrossRef
13.
go back to reference Patel, P., Cassou, D.: Enabling high-level application development for the internet of things. J. Syst. Softw. 103, 62–84 (2015)CrossRef Patel, P., Cassou, D.: Enabling high-level application development for the internet of things. J. Syst. Softw. 103, 62–84 (2015)CrossRef
14.
go back to reference Batool, K., Niazi, M.A.: Modeling the internet of things: a hybrid modeling approach using complex networks and agent-based models. Complex Adapt. Syst. Model. 5(1), 4 (2017)CrossRef Batool, K., Niazi, M.A.: Modeling the internet of things: a hybrid modeling approach using complex networks and agent-based models. Complex Adapt. Syst. Model. 5(1), 4 (2017)CrossRef
Metadata
Title
BiAgent-Based Model for IoT Applications
Authors
Souad Marir
Roumeissa Kitouni
Zakaria Benzadri
Faiza Belala
Copyright Year
2018
DOI
https://doi.org/10.1007/978-3-319-91764-1_9

Premium Partner